Oil Falling Amid Fears of The New CoronaVirus

Oil prices fell about 3% today, Monday, due to fears of a new rapidly spreading strain of the Coronavirus, which has caused the closure of most parts of Britain, which increased fears of a slowdown in the recovery of fuel demand amid tightening restrictions in Europe.

Brent crude fell $ 1.54 a barrel, equivalent to 3%, to $50.72 a barrel by, after increasing 1.5% and touching its highest levels since March on Friday.

US West Texas Intermediate crude fell $1.42 a barrel, or 2.9%, to $47.68 a barrel, after it also rose 1.5% on Friday to its highest level since February.
